Punjab Cabinet meet: Stage carriage vehicles exempted from tax

Photo for representational purpose only. - File photo



Chandigarh, December 14

In a bid to relieve the transport sector from financial losses suffered due to a lockdown imposed during the second wave of Covid-19, the Cabinet has approved exemption from the Motor Vehicle Tax to contract carriage vehicles (up to 16 seater), buses of religious organisations and stage carriage buses (up to 35 seater).

With these decisions, the existing rates will be reduced from Rs 30,000 to Rs 20,000 per bus per year for all types of stage carriage buses (up to 35 seats, private/STUs) and to withdraw 5 per cent annual increase in the rate of Motor Vehicle Tax. Besides, it will give exemption from the Motor Vehicle Tax to contract carriages up to 16 seater from May 20, 2020 to December 31, 2020 and buses of religious places from March 23, 2020 to December 31, 2020.

The Cabinet has also decided to reduce 10 per cent simple interest and 3 per cent penal interest on outstanding dues of developers such as of the EDC to 8.5 per cent compounded annually in urban development authorities. Besides, the Cabinet also decided to drop normal and penal rates of interest to 7.5 per cent compounded annually and 10 per cent compounded annually in future for new as well as ongoing projects. — TNS

Other key decisions

  • Approval to policies on Punjab Food Grains Labour and Cartage, 2002 and Punjab Food Grains Transportation, 2022
  • Approval to creation of 775 posts of health staff
  • Sanction and creation of 513 posts at Central Jail, Goindwal Sahib
  • Nod to allot residential plots to 450 families or occupants of built-up houses/plots in Bathinda
